Positronium trapping process caused by slow thermalization of Ps inside int
ermolecular spaces of polymer is considered. The pickoff annihilation rate
of Ps decreases from an initial value, characteristic for the delocalized P
s, to a final value, relating to its localized state. The elastic thermaliz
ation lifetime analysis of polymers spectra with a new ETLT program is prop
osed to determine the total Ps intensity (IPs), Ps trapping rate (gamma), i
ts initial (tau(0)) and final (tau(infinity)) pickoff lifetimes as well as
the relative e(+)-e(-) contact density (eta) The model is tested through th
e analysis of polyurethane spectra measured in a wide range of temperature,
containing the glass transition point (T-g). In contrast to the convention
al analysis, I-Ps does not display any change at T-g. The results indicated
slow trapping rate (about 1 ns(-1)) of Ps in the cavities. (C) 2000 Elsevi
